About Icelandair

Icelandair, the flagship carrier of Iceland, has established itself as a prominent figure in transatlantic aviation. The airline has its origins dating back to the early 20th century, starting as a small aviation company that gradually expanded its reach and capabilities. Over the decades, it has evolved, reflecting the growth and modernization of its fleet and services, solidifying its role as a critical connector between Europe and North America. Particularly noted for its role in promoting Iceland as a tourist destination, the airline has historically played a significant role in the country's economic and tourism sectors, adapting to the various challenges and opportunities of civil aviation with strategic aplomb. In addition to its cross-Atlantic services, Icelandair also offers a variety of distinctive services and products that enhance the travel experience. This includes the stopover option that allows passengers to extend their transit in Iceland at no additional airfare, encouraging tourism and facilitating a deeper exploration of the country's landscapes and cultural heritage. The airline's service portfolio also includes a loyalty program designed to reward frequent flyers with various benefits and discounts, thus fostering a strong sense of loyalty among its customers. Terrible customer svc to resolve any issue as flight is in progress & after you touch down. Chat feature takes forever, if you decide to not hold for over one hour on the 1-800#, despite being told it would be a 17 min wait at beginning of call (which just kept repeating). THE PROBLEM was that I paid for Econ Std which gave a checked bag allowance (plus c-on & pers bag). No prob on 1st leg from USA, but on thru-plane chg at KEF, was told by gate agent that NOW my carry-on was too long to fit (not weight). Since already had flown on IA to KEF without any issue (easily fit in overhead) I didn’t understand. No option given to check-in at KEF counter and I was then charged Eur 76 ($87) for the gate agent to check my bag. They randomly selected about 3 thru-passengers for this targeted fee. I KNOW that these gate agents are paid commission out of these exorbitant penalty fees, and probably have monthly bonus quotas to hit even higher commissions. I ran this complaint through cust svc chat AND online portal on IA website to have this reversed. They have NO authority to reverse these charges or inclination to do so. This is egregious and wrong in so many ways, especially since this ticket allowed for one bag to be checked, and I did not use that allowance. My advice would be to only check bags with this airline, and bring only a small personal item for your carry-on. Or, be ready to get in an argument with the gate agent at two or three in the morning when you’re most likely not at your best. The flight was basically uneventful outside of this, but know that Customer Service after the ticket is paid for and flight is underway is not a feature of this airline. :-(
